Chateau Senejac’s regular bottling did not perform well enough to be included in this report, but that was not the case with their luxury cuvee, the 2001 Karolus. Made from a 7.5-acre parcel planted on a gravelly knoll, it is a blend of 50% Merlot, 33% Cabernet Sauvignon, and 17% Cabernet Franc. Its deep ruby color is accompanied by elegant aromas of black currants, cedar, dried herbs, and earth. Medium-bodied, with excellent purity as well as a spicy finish, it will drink well for 7-8 years.
